How they compare
Mexico currently reports 120,608 kt against 104,698 kt in Bolivia (Plurinational State of), a difference of 15,910 kt.
That makes Mexico's figure about 1.2 times Bolivia (Plurinational State of)'s.
The two have swapped places 2 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Mexico ahead.
Bolivia (Plurinational State of) ranks 6th and Mexico ranks 18th of 22 groups.
Across the 4 decades both report, Bolivia (Plurinational State of) averaged higher in 1 and Mexico in 3.

About this data
The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
